1.数据建模
表关系 | 表类型 | 名称 | 内容 | 是否跨模块 | 外部模块名称 |
---|---|---|---|---|---|
1 | 表 | 主表分供方考察表 | CS_CUST_INSPECT | ||
101 | 表 | 从表考察评分 | CS_INSPECT_SCORE |
2.业务建模
2.1.业务对象
对象关系 | 对象类型 | 名称 | 对应数据对象 | 对象关系 | 对象关系类型 |
---|---|---|---|---|---|
1 | 主对象 | 主表分供方考察表 | CsCustInspect | ||
101 | 子对象 | 从表考察评分 | CsInspectScore | 一对多 | 普通子对象 |
2.2.属性
对象名称 | 属性类型 | 属性名称 | 配置方法 | 用途 | 备注 |
---|---|---|---|---|---|
子对象CsInspectScore | 虚拟字段 | scoreTemplate | 1.配置下来框。2.绑定考察评分数据字典。 | 用来显示考察评分信息 |
2.3.方法
对象名称 | 方法类型 | 方法名称 | 配置方法 | 用途 | URL路径 | 传入参数 | 接收参数 |
---|---|---|---|---|---|---|---|
CsInspectScore | 请求方法 | 确定模板 | 1.关联数据流转配置。2.配置方法参数定义。 | 用来关联请求数据流转配置 | csInspectScore/confirmTemplate | csScoreTempId | scoreTemplate |
2.4.校验
对象名称 | 校验类型 | 校验名称 | 配置方法 | 用途 | 备注 |
---|---|---|---|---|---|
2.5.主对象业务类型
对象名称 | 业务类型 | 配置方法 | 用途 | 备注 |
---|---|---|---|---|
CsCustInspect | Full | 用于完整版布局使用 | ||
CsCustInspect | Simple | 用于简易版布局使用 |
3.界面设计
3.1.页面列表
页面关系 | 页面类型 | 对象主对象 | 业务类型 | 是否公共引用 | 是否前端扩展 |
---|---|---|---|---|---|
1 | 新增编辑查看共用页面 | 主CsCustInspect | Full | 否 | 是 |
3.2.控件配置
页面名称 | 控件类型 | 对象名+属性名 | 配置方法 | 用途 | 备注 |
---|---|---|---|---|---|
3.3.数据流转
数据流转代码 | 数据流转名称 | 原对象 | 目标对象 |
---|---|---|---|
CsInspectScore | 事业部评分流转 | CsScoreTemp | CsInspectScore |
CsInspectScore | 事业部评分流转 | CsScoreTempDetail | CsInspectScore |
4.效果图